On 28 Apr 2007 at 12:28, Jules Richardson wrote:
> Does anyone know if these are 40 or 80 cylinder? Google seems to suggest that
> they're 40 (which is what I need). The drives all have little stickers on
> saying "Quad density" though (which always implies to me 80-track, but maybe
> to Tandon it means 40 track but you have the luxury of two sides :)
IIRC, the -4A was the 96 tpi version and the -2 was 48 tpi. The -4M
is 100 tpi. I suppose it's possible that someone's replaced the
positioner on these.
